On May 24-31, 2017, Prof. Luo Jun, President of Sun Yat-sen University (SYSU), visited the United States and Canada to promote cooperation with elite universities in North America such as University of California, Berkeley (UC Berkeley), Seattle University and University of British Columbia (UBC). President Luo Jun also discussed cooperation with representative from Lingnan Foundation. The visit achieved fruitful results.

On May 25, President Luo Jun visited UC Berkeley and met with Prof. Nicholas B. Dirks, Chancellor of UC Berkeley, and Prof. Tsu-Jae King Liu, Vice Provost for Academic and Space Planning at UC Berkeley. The two sides respectively introduced their universities and recent development. They both agreed that the two universities enjoyed significant overlap in disciplinary strengths, and the cooperation in student exchange and scientific research has become increasingly closer in recent years. They also expressed the hope to conduct student exchange, joint training and research cooperation in the fields such as physics, chemistry, biology, pre-medical science, engineering, business and law. After the meeting, President Luo Jun and Chancellor Nicholas B. Dirks signed the MOU on behalf of the two universities respectively, with the aim to enhance cooperation in education, research and cultural communication.

On May 27, President Luo Jun visited Seattle University and met with Prof. Russell A. Powell, Associate Provost for Global Engagement of Seattle University. On the basis of the MOU signed at the end of last year, the two sides agreed to explore possibilities of student exchange, joint training and faculty communication in the fields of law, business and nursing, and planned to sign student exchange agreement in the near future.

On May 29-30, President Luo Jun visited UBC and met with Dr. Pamela Ratner, Vice Provost, International and Vice Provost, Enrolment and Academic Facilities of UBC. The two sides reached consensus in strengthening medical cooperation including student exchange and joint symposiums. Moreover, President Luo Jun met with Prof. William W. Mohn and Prof. Yuzhuo Wang to discuss possibilities of cooperation in microbiology, immunology and oncology, and visited relevant labs.

During the visit, President Luo Jun met with Prof. Chi-Chao Chan, Vice Chair of Lingnan Foundation, and held an in-depth discussion on SYSU projects and new directions of development. In addition, President Luo Jun also met with overseas high level academic and research talents and SYSU alumni.
